Output 74d2c922ba7e75314cf6c2f688607559bb26040381b5ad6889cc3cb3a57d0a06:25

value
126582646
script pubkey
OP_0 OP_PUSHBYTES_32 152f985e339840941a7dd80bc7c19ff17307c6b4d71c1d6a059e9282ea804d36
address
bc1qz5hesh3nnpqfgxnamq9u0svl79es03456uwp66s9n6fg965qf5mqym6lgz
transaction
74d2c922ba7e75314cf6c2f688607559bb26040381b5ad6889cc3cb3a57d0a06
spent
true